179 Deputy Ulick Burke asked the Minister for Health and Children if she will take responsibility in the area of special needs education particularly in the area of speech and language therapy, occupational therapy and the other needed ancillary support services required in this area in view of the fact that many parents find that these services, which are crucial at an early age, are either not available or being delivered on an ad hoc basis; and if she will report on the co-ordination of these services between her Department and other Departments. [26391/08]
